Single partial discharge in nonuniform electric field for different polymer dielectrics
The first single partial discharges under ramp voltage are investigated in submillimetric air gaps and nonuniform field. Several polymer films with different thicknesses are used as a dielectric barrier: 12- and 100-μm polyethylene terephthalate films, 28-μm polyimide film, 6- and 12-μm polypropylene films. The inception voltage (breakdown voltage) and the discharge current are registered. The parameters of the accumulated surface charges measured by a rotating capacitive probe are presented. The surface charge patterns obtained by means of the dust figure method are shown. Probable mechanisms of the discharge development are discussed.
